The IT Helpdesk Technician is the main point of contact for all IT related questions at the user level. This includes responding to user needs in a timely manner and ensuring the optimal running of all systems, among other duties. Work can include installing wired/wireless networks, security and phone systems., * Providing support to users and being the first point of contact for problem resolution.
-
Troubleshooting hardware, software and network issues.
-
Installing and configuring hardware and software components.
-
Repairing or replacing damaged computer hardware.
-
Establishing good relationships with clients and colleagues.
-
Managing technical documentation.
-
Keeping accurate and detailed descriptions of services performed.
